Comply with the following safety notes to protect life, limb, and property.
The safety notes in the document include the following elements:
Symbol for hazard
Signal word
Type and source of hazard
Consequences in the event the hazard occurs
Measures or prohibitions to prevent the hazard

The signal word classifies the hazard as defined in the following table:
Danger level
'DANGER' identifies a dangerous situation, that results directly in death or
serious injuries, if you do not avoid this situation.
'WARNING' identifies a dangerous situation, that can result in death or serious
injuries, if you do not avoid this situation.
'CAUTION' identifies a dangerous situation, that can result in minor or
moderate injuries, if you do not avoid this situation.
'NOTE' identifies a possible situation that may cause damage if not observed.
'NOTE' does not reference possible injury.
